Job Description
Paid Static Designer creating static social ads for Homestead, an ecommerce email and SMS marketing agency. Developing platform-ready concepts and variations across Meta, TikTok, YouTube, and Pinterest.
Responsibilities:
- Translate approved creative briefs into effective static ad visuals for paid media campaigns
- Develop visual concepts and executions within approved strategy, messaging, and testing priorities
- Design assets for Meta, TikTok, YouTube, Pinterest, and other paid platforms
- Create new concepts, variations, resizes, and iterative assets for campaign needs and testing plans
- Balance brand consistency, stakeholder input, speed, and turnaround expectations
- Apply platform requirements while creating visually differentiated ads
- Manage priorities independently and communicate constraints related to volume, feedback, or deadlines
- Make design decisions about layout, hierarchy, composition, visual differentiation, and production approach
- Collaborate with Creative Strategists and Account Managers to clarify briefs and recommend design solutions
- Collaborate with designers to share feedback, improve creative quality, and support teammate queues
- Organize and maintain creative assets in Figma for workflow, handoff, and collaboration
- Stay current on paid social design trends, platform requirements, and creative best practices
- Use AI tools, including Claude, for research, concepting, competitive analysis, and workflow efficiency
- Manage multiple priorities while maintaining quality and meeting deadlines
Requirements:
- 2+ years of experience designing paid social creative, preferably for ecommerce or DTC brands
- Strong portfolio demonstrating static ad creative balancing brand storytelling with direct-response goals
- Proficiency in Figma
- Familiarity with Adobe Creative Suite
- Understanding of ad specifications and platform nuances across Meta, TikTok, YouTube, and Pinterest
- Familiarity with paid social creative testing environments and campaign-performance support
- Strong communication, organization, and time-management skills
- Ability to interpret briefs and feedback, incorporate changes quickly, and maintain quality under tight timelines
- Ability to manage multiple concurrent brands, concepts, and deadlines while maintaining attention to detail
- Ability to work standard business hours from 9:00am–5:00pm in ET, CT, MT, or PT time zones
